Output d5593e958cd1072079348805fc008244a163be3228cb792377bcc40eb20177e8:1

value
2125535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be8895bbe787fb2ed332a34aaf99096574fe33b OP_EQUAL
address
34EajeSZcvo5ntR7EtYXdBzXGHKNh4KSmU
transaction
d5593e958cd1072079348805fc008244a163be3228cb792377bcc40eb20177e8
spent
true